Output ecf9834425610d7f5bc1670c34221bbf432aec5286a6b5d809e0f87c6de83ff6:4

value
21162474
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a921691e0b322348c1c6ccb5ec21e9f4bd1225b1 OP_EQUAL
address
3H7J9Nc2vzXh5SB4jfwWHSpVDT6a45fid3
transaction
ecf9834425610d7f5bc1670c34221bbf432aec5286a6b5d809e0f87c6de83ff6
spent
true